Our client is a pursuer personal injury firm with an existing and successful team based in Edinburgh, Glasgow, and England. They are looking for a Newly Qualified Solicitor to join their expanding team to manage a high-value and complex caseload. The firm specializes in personal injury law, focusing on all elements of the claim process and assisting clients with the aftermath of non-fault accidents. They handle claims from road traffic accidents, employers' liability, public liability, vehicle damage, and hire claims.

The firm offers a competitive salary, hybrid working (after probation), a bonus scheme, and generous annual leave (up to 33 days plus public holidays). You will receive support for career progression, along with training and development opportunities.

Understand the Role: Familiarise yourself with the responsibilities of a Personal Injury NQ Solicitor. Highlight your understanding of personal injury law and the specific types of claims the firm handles, such as road traffic accidents and employers' liability.

Tailor Your CV: Customise your CV to reflect relevant experience in personal injury law. Include any internships, placements, or coursework that demonstrate your knowledge and skills in managing complex caseloads.

Craft a Compelling Cover Letter: Write a cover letter that showcases your passion for personal injury law and your desire to contribute to the firm's success. Mention your career goals and how they align with the firm's values, particularly their commitment to diversity and inclusion.

Proofread Your Application: Before submitting, carefully proofread your application materials. Ensure there are no spelling or grammatical errors, and that your documents are professionally formatted. A polished application reflects your attention to detail, which is crucial in the legal field.
